Adult Social Care and Prevention Services

1 x 37 hours per week, permanent post based at the RVI Hospital

We have a social work opportunity available. Our job is to help people get home or where they need to be as quickly and safely as possible and then work with them after discharge to maximise their independence. The work is short-term in nature, intensive and very rewarding.

We could list what we want from you, but you can find that out from the person specification. Instead, we asked one of the current post‑holders to tell you why you should apply:

"This is a dynamic role where every day brings new opportunities to learn and develop. You feel part of a good team which helps to make everyday challenges more sustainable. The team are a good supportive team, offering encouragement and reassurance to each other, giving a happy, positive atmosphere within the office. The team members build upon each other’s strengths and challenges by sharing skills and knowledge they have built from other networks and positions they have come from. You get the chance to build knowledge across NHS Continuing Healthcare, working alongside other professionals, mental health, housing, dementia, therapy teams and more, helping you become a well‑rounded practitioner whilst supporting people through tough times. We are often involved with people who find themselves in a crisis, and it makes you proud to be able to assist them through their journey while in hospital. The job is made easier thanks to excellent managers who are always there to guide you and encourage you in everything you do. They have an open‑door policy which makes it easier for discussions around cases. With every hospital admission, lives are reshaped, and you have the privilege of being a steady source of support during those challenging moments. We manage the crisis which has brought people into hospital, reassuring people of the uncertainties of what comes next, guiding them and supporting them when discharged to enable them to maintain their independence."

We are committed to protecting and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ults and expect all staff to share this commitment. This post is working in regulated activity. If you are successful we will undertake additional recruitment checks which will include a check to see if you have had any criminal convictions, a check of police information and we will check the barred list(s). It is a criminal offence for a barred individual to apply for a job in regulated activity.

As this post involves working with children, vulnerable adults or dealing with sensitive information, written references will be taken up and made available to interviewers before the final selection stage, even if you indicate otherwise.
